  • Title

    An improved power control algorithm in cognitive radio system

  • Abstract
    Power control is an important aspect of cognitive radio resource management, to solve the power control problem of the cognitive radio system and to reduce the interference among the cognitive radio users; this paper applies the non-cooperative game power control algorithm with pricing to the cognitive radio system. The algorithm is distinguished from the previous one for it has a pricing factor in the game theory model. It can restrain cognitive radio users from enlarging his own power infinitely and selfishly, under this model, the algorithm can effectively reduce the transmit power of the cognitive radio users and interference among them. The paper also compares the performance of cognitive radio system using the two different algorithms through matlab simulation; the result shows that the proposed algorithm can gain better performance than the previous ones.
